Within the vast landscape of language, certain words stand apart not for their meaning, but for their music. These unique sounding words possess an intrinsic rhythm, a texture, and a sonic personality that elevates them beyond mere communication tools. They are the linguistic equivalent of a perfectly struck chord or a vivid color on a blank canvas, capturing attention and lingering in the mind long after they have been spoken or read.

The distinction of a word is often rooted in its phonetic structure. Consonants like v, z, th, and sh create friction and depth, while vowels such as ou, ee, and oi allow the voice to resonate. This interplay forms what linguists refer to as euphony and cacophony. Words that flow smoothly are described as euphonious, creating a sense of harmony and pleasure. Conversely, harsh, discordant words are cacophonous, conveying tension or chaos simply through their sound. The unique sound of a word is frequently a balance between these two forces, a carefully crafted tension that makes it memorable.

Perhaps the most direct route to a unique sound is onomatopoeia, where the word mimics the noise it represents. This linguistic device bypasses intellectual processing and goes straight to sensory experience. The crisp snap of crackle, the deep hum of thrum, or the liquid shimmer of glisten are not arbitrary; they are sonic anchors that connect language to the physical world. These words demonstrate how sound and meaning are intrinsically linked, proving that the word itself can be a sensory event.

Unique sounding words often emerge from specific cultural contexts or fictional worlds, carrying with them the weight of atmosphere and history. Consider the German language, renowned for its capacity to construct long, compound nouns that describe complex states of being. A word like Waldeinsamkeit—the feeling of being alone in the forest—immediately conjures a mood far richer than its English translation could convey. Similarly, the lexicon of science fiction is filled with invented terms that sound alien yet intuitive, such as zeroth or kipple, immediately transporting the listener to a specific universe.

Word Origin / Language Meaning
Komorebi Japanese Sunlight filtering through the leaves of trees
Saudade Portuguese A deep emotional state of nostalgic longing
Hiraeth Welsh A homesickness for a place that no longer exists
Fernweh German A feeling of wanting to be somewhere else; wanderlust

Beyond literature and language, the principle of unique sounding words is a powerful tool in marketing and brand identity. Companies understand that a name’s sonic profile can evoke desired emotions before a single product is described. Names like Kodak or Google are engineered to be striking, memorable, and devoid of negative associations. In poetry and songwriting, the sound of a word is often the primary criterion for its inclusion. A poet might choose sepulchral over graveyard not just for meaning, but for the way the hard p and l sounds echo the subject matter.

You do not need to be a poet to appreciate or utilize unique sounding words. Incorporating this vocabulary into your daily communication adds precision and texture to your expression. Instead of saying someone is angry, you might describe them as irate or indignant, adding nuance to the intensity of their emotion. Describing a scene as dappled rather than simply shaded immediately paints a more intricate and visually appealing picture. The goal is not obscurity, but a more vibrant and accurate form of communication.
